WestRock’s Annual Christmas Card Contest Underway

WestRock and the Alleghany Highlands Arts and Crafts Center have announced that the WestRock Card Design Competition for 2020 is underway. 
The winning design will receive an award of $500. The design will be used as the 2020 Christmas card for WestRock’s operations in the Alleghany Highlands.  
The competition is open to all residents of the Alleghany Highlands and surrounding area, including students in the area schools. 
Interested participants may submit more than one entry. Entry forms are available at the Alleghany Highlands Arts and Crafts Center at 439 East Ridgeway Street, Clifton Forge, and through the WestRock Public Affairs office at the WestRock Covington mill.  
Entries may be prepared using watercolor, oil, acrylic, colored pencil, pen and ink, photography or computer design.
1. Work must be the artist’s original design;
2. Artist’s name cannot be on the design;
3. Black and white, color design, or prints are acceptable;
4. Work may incorporate embossing or cut work;
5. Range of card size will be from 4 ½ x 6 inches to 6 x 8 inches. All artwork must proportionally reduce to those sizes;
6. Design must be finished and ready for the printer. Sketched ideas will not be accepted as entries;
7.  Work must be painted, or print mounted on a sturdy surface so it will not be damaged in handling;
8. All entrants are encouraged to include WestRock or the WestRock logo in their artwork;
9. The WestRock name cannot be divided into two words or otherwise altered;
10. Winning design will become the property of WestRock;
11.  The artwork cannot be advertised on social media, text, or email prior to or during the contest.
Deadline for submitting entries is noon, Friday, Oct. 9, 2020.
All entries will be available for return after Jan. 4, 2021.
A copy of the entry form should be attached to the back of each entry. Winning entries from the last 27 years, as well as a number of earlier mill managers’ cards, may be seen at the arts and crafts center in Clifton Forge. The center is open from 10 a.m. to 4:30 p.m., Monday – Saturday, and Sundays 1 to 4 p.m.
For additional information, contact the Alleghany Highlands Arts and Crafts Center at 862-4447 or WestRock Public Affairs at 969-5569.
